Discover how to write elegant code that works the first time it is run. This Specialization provides a hands-on introduction to functional programming using the widespread programming language, Scala. It begins from the basic building blocks of the functional paradigm, first showing how to use these blocks to solve small problems, before building up to combining these concepts to architect larger functional programs. You'll see how the functional paradigm facilitates parallel and distributed programming, and through a series of hands on examples and programming assignments, you'll learn how to analyze data sets small to large; from parallel programming on multicore architectures, to distributed programming on a cluster using Apache Spark. A final capstone project will allow you to apply the skills you learned by building a large data-intensive application using real-world data.

Two minor things that damaged the experience to a little extent and which I would recommend to improve for the future: 1. The technical introduction was good enough to get me started, but did not cover some problematic aspects which had me stuck for a long while (it was also very difficult to solve by googling, and a colleague of mine - who's also taking the course - ended up solving it by chance). Specifically I'm talking about worksheets not working properly unless created within a package directory, and for some things unless set to a certain mode of execution (non-REPL). Disclosure: I haven't looked for solutions in the course forums; it's possible that this was asked and answered, or that I could have asked and gotten an answer there. 2. The videos were poorly edited: some bits repeated, some clips were obviously recorded for a specific week number but then given in another week, some parts had obviously been there originally (and other parts referred to them) but then they didn't make the final cut...
